Students pursuing a minor in Art History at Edgewood College explore the development of visual culture from ancient civilizations to contemporary art across diverse global regions. The program emphasizes critical analysis, historical context, and appreciation of artistic movements, preparing students for careers in museums, galleries, education, and cultural preservation.

Applicants must submit high school transcripts indicating GPA and class rank (if available), along with ACT or SAT scores or GED credentials if transcripts are unavailable. The average admitted student has a GPA of 3.35 and an ACT score of 22. Additional program-specific requirements may apply for certain majors, such as nursing or education, and admission to the college does not guarantee acceptance into individual programs.
